    Chuck Tingle Delivers!

    Chuck Tingle is not only famous for not revealing who he is, for wearing a pink balaclava during public interviews and for his many niche gay erotica (no seriously, if you have the time, check out the covers/titles! They are wild!). But he’s also known for writing great horror books with important themes. So it was no surprise that I was very interested in reading Camp Damascus just to see how Tingle writes and it was absolutely worth it. I don’t want to give away too much of the plot, but this book is for me just one big middle finger (pardon my French) to American Evangelical Christianity and conversion therapy camps. I utterly loved it and kudos to Chuck Tingle! He wrote a captivating story about Rose as she navigates her life while realizing that something is deeply wrong with her family and her own life. Not only did I get to read about creepy visions, plenty bug-filled moments and a story that swings from suspenseful to outright dark. But I also loved how Tingle blends sharp satire with horror and nuance.

    Incredible Genre Switch for Tingle

    If you're aware of Chuck Tingle, you might expect a very different book since he's been mostly known for his silly and absurd gay erotica featuring anything from anthropomorphic dinosaurs, inanimate objects or abstract concepts. This however, is a sincere and incredibly crafted horror novel revolving around a gay conversion camp. While intrigued by the concept and admittedly curious if Tingle really wrote a "real book", I was not prepared for some of the best horror fiction I've ever read. (Not erotic horror by the way.) Cosmic horror aside, there is an heart-aching realness to the protagonists. This book is probably not for the faint of heart. There are plenty of supernatural stomach-churning moments, however, the horror depicted in this book that will stick with you the most is unfortunately all too real.
